Home
Jobs

Software Engineering, Staff Engineer - Java

5 - 10 years

12 - 17 Lacs

Posted:3 days ago| Platform: Naukri logo

Apply

Work Mode

Work from Office

Job Type

Full Time

Job Description

We are seeking a highly skilled Software Engineer to join our dynamic and collaborative team as an individual contributor. The role involves responsibilities across the full software development lifecycle, including development, integration, testing, and deployment of our products. This position is based in Bangalore and requires close collaboration with our team located in Burlington, MA. The Software Engineer will report directly to the Development Manager. The ideal candidate is a self-driven with proven experience in Java development. They possess excellent verbal communication skills, strong interpersonal abilities, and demonstrate a positive and collaborative attitude. Responsibilities include but are not limited to: Design, develop and test a high \quality Java Software Product Conduct new technology research; bring fresh ideas and concepts to bear on product development Serve as an individual contributor in an agile team. Responsible for research, diagnose, troubleshoot and identify solutions to resolve systems issues Demonstrations of work in progress Key qualifications: Undergraduate degree in Computer Science/Engineering. 5+ years of programming experience with any modern, object-oriented and/or dynamic language like Java, Python, Ruby Experience with Spring framework, RESTful web services, Hibernate, Tomcat SQL programming understanding and experience with relational databases like PostgreSQL Testing utilities such as TestNG, Fitnesse , and R estAssured Hands on experience developing complex web-based systems Subscribe to the values of agile software development Excellent problem solving and communication skills Excellent communication skills, with ability to provide step-by-step technical help Ability to work/solve problems as part of a team as well as independently Nice to Have: Database design Experience with React Redux Demonstrated ability with Spring or another inversion of control container Experience with container technologies (e.g., Docker, Kubernetes, Google Container Engine, Pivotal Cloud Foundry, OpenShift) Inclusion and Diversity are important to us. Black Duck considers all applicants for employment without regard to race, color, religion, national origin, gender, sexual orientation, gender identity, age, military veteran status, or disability .

Mock Interview

Practice Video Interview with JobPe AI

Start Hibernate Interview Now
cta

Start Your Job Search Today

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.

Job Application AI Bot

Job Application AI Bot

Apply to 20+ Portals in one click

Download Now

Download the Mobile App

Instantly access job listings, apply easily, and track applications.

Black Duck Software
Black Duck Software

Software/Technology

Burlington

200-500 Employees

21 Jobs

    Key People

  • Bob McCool

    CEO
  • Tim McGowan

    CTO

RecommendedJobs for You

Kochi, Bengaluru, Thiruvananthapuram